1. The Traditional Scheduling Bottleneck

For decades, creating a school schedule has been a grueling manual endeavor. Administrators spend weeks locked in back-and-forth negotiations over classroom capacities, overlapping faculty hours, and elective group distributions.

  • The Complexity Crisis: Balancing hundreds of distinct curriculum rules on a static spreadsheet inevitably leaves room for human error.

  • The Hidden Clashes: Overlapping room assignments and double-booked instructors often go completely unnoticed until the first morning of classes.

3. Real-Time Adaptability and Ongoing Benefits

Beyond initial setup, artificial intelligence excels at handling mid-term chaos. When sudden teacher absences or emergency room maintenance occur, automated platforms instantly calculate viable substitution paths without disrupting the broader school schedule. 4. What to Watch For During Implementation

While algorithmic scheduling offers massive efficiency gains, successful adoption requires clean underlying data. Ensuring that teacher contracts, maximum workload hours, and facility caps are accurately entered before generation is essential for achieving a frictionless rollout.

Frequently Asked Questions

How does an AI timetable generator handle complex curriculum rules?

By utilizing advanced constraint-solving algorithms, the software automatically processes dozens of institutional variables simultaneously, ensuring every academic requirement is met without manual trial and error.

Can automated software handle teacher substitutions?

Yes. Dedicated tools instantly flag available substitute teachers when an absence is logged, preventing secondary room clashes or double-booking.

Is it difficult to migrate from Excel to automated software?

Most modern platforms allow administrators to import existing course lists, teacher profiles, and room constraints via basic spreadsheet uploads, cutting initial setup time to just a few minutes.
